: 解决TokenIM 2.0打包超时问题的全面指南

          发布时间:2024-12-28 09:34:39

          引言

          在移动应用和软件开发的过程中,打包是一个关键的步骤。在使用TokenIM 2.0等开发工具时,开发者可能会遇到打包超时的问题。这不仅影响开发进度,也可能导致项目的延误。本文将深入探讨TokenIM 2.0打包超时的原因、解决方案,以及开发者在实践中的一些技巧与建议。

          TokenIM 2.0简介

          TokenIM 2.0是一款功能完善的即时通讯SDK,支持多种平台和设备,为开发者提供了高效的开发环境。其优势包括丰富的API支持、灵活的功能模块以及便捷的集成方式。然而,正因为其复杂性,开发者常常在使用过程中遇到各种技术问题,其中打包超时就是最常见的之一。

          打包超时的原因分析

          在深入解决打包超时问题之前,首先需要了解可能导致这一现象的根本原因。常见的原因包括但不限于:

          • 网络打包过程中需要下载一些必要的依赖包,如果网络波动或者不稳定,可能会导致打包超时。
          • 项目依赖:如果项目中引用了大量的第三方库,或者某些库的版本更新可能造成冲突,也会增加打包的时间。
          • 软件配置:TokenIM 2.0的配置如果没有正确设置,可能导致打包过程中出现不必要的延迟。
          • 硬件性能:开发者的计算机性能不足,比如CPU、内存等,都会影响打包的速度。

          解决TokenIM 2.0打包超时问题的方案

          针对打包超时的问题,我们可以从多个方面考虑解决方案:

          1. 检查网络连接

          确保网络连接稳定。如果是在公司或学校的网络环境中,可以尝试更换到信号更好的网络,或者使用VPN等工具来提高连接的可靠性。

          2. 清理项目依赖

          定期检查项目中引入的依赖库,尽量减少不必要的依赖。这不仅可以缩短打包时间,也可以降低项目的复杂性,从而减轻打包时的负担。

          3. 软件配置

          仔细检查TokenIM 2.0的配置文件,确保所有配置都正确无误,避免因配置错误导致的打包延迟。同时,考虑使用缓存和增量编译等技术,可以减少每次打包所需的时间。

          4. 升级硬件

          在一些情况下,硬件性能不足也是导致打包超时的原因。若有条件,不妨考虑升级CPU、增加内存等,以提高整体的开发和打包速度。

          开发者的实践技巧

          为了更有效地应对TokenIM 2.0打包超时的问题,开发者可以采取以下实践技巧:

          1. 分模块打包

          如果项目较大,可以选择将项目拆分为多个模块,分别进行打包。这种方式可以减少每次打包时所需处理的文件数量,从而提高效率。

          2. 定期更新SDK

          TokenIM 2.0不断更新,开发者应定期检查是否有更新版本可用,及时更新SDK以确保使用最新的功能和修复。而新版本的SDK也可能包含了对打包时间的。

          3. 制定合理的打包策略

          根据项目需求制定合理的打包策略,比如定期的全量打包与增量打包结合使用,减少每次开发后的打包频率。

          4. 通过社区获取支持

          在开发过程中,如果遇到无法解决的问题,可以通过TokenIM的开发者社区寻求帮助。很多时候,其他开发者可能遇到过类似问题,可以提供有效的解决方案或建议。

          常见问题

          如何检查TokenIM 2.0的配置是否正确?

          检查TokenIM 2.0的配置可以从以下几个方面入手:

          • 配置文件:找到项目中的配置文件(通常为JSON或XML格式),仔细核对每一项配置,确保键值对都符合要求。
          • 文档支持:查阅官方网站或开发文档,了解最新的配置参数和使用示例,确保自己的配置不与新版本冲突。
          • 调试信息:通过控制台的调试信息,查看是否有配置错误提示,根据这些信息进行修改。

          通过这几个步骤,可以初步判断当前的配置是否合理,避免无端的打包失败。

          TokenIM 2.0的打包步骤有哪些?

          在使用TokenIM 2.0进行打包时,通常需要遵循以下步骤:

          • 环境准备:确保开发环境中已安装所需的软件工具(如Java SDK、Node.js等)及TokenIM 2.0 SDK。
          • 代码编写:在IDE中编写并调试代码,确认没有语法错误,并确保代码可以正常工作。
          • 依赖管理:使用相应的工具(如Maven或Gradle)管理项目依赖,确保所有库版本兼容。
          • 运行打包命令:在命令行中运行打包命令,查看终端输出,确保没有错误信息,直到打包完成。

          在每个步骤中,都应关注可能出现的错误信息,并及时解决,以减少后续的打包时间和复杂性。

          如何项目依赖以减少打包时间?

          项目依赖主要包括以下几种方法:

          1. 审查依赖库:定期检查正在使用的库,删除不再使用的库,减少依赖数量可以缩短打包时间。
          2. 采用轻量级库:如果项目可以使用更轻量的库,实现同样的功能,尽量替换大型库为小型库,进一步减少打包负担。
          3. 版本控制:保持依赖库的版本一致,避免使用多个版本的同一库,防止出现不必要的冲突。

          通过这些方法,可以有效项目的依赖结构,从而减少打包过程中不必要的开销。

          如何获取TokenIM 2.0的技术支持?

          获取TokenIM 2.0的技术支持主要有以下途径:

          • 官方文档:查阅TokenIM的官方文档和使用指南,这里包含了丰富的例子、常见问题解答以及技术细节。
          • 社区论坛:参与TokenIM开发者社区的讨论,很多程序员在这里分享自己的经验和解决方案,可以获得技术支持。
          • 直接联系支持团队:若遇到的问题无法通过上述途径解决,可以通过官方渠道直接联系TokenIM的技术支持,提供详细的问题描述以获得更及时的帮助。

          通过这些渠道,开发者可以获得全面的技术支持,从而有效解决使用过程中的问题。

          结论

          打包超时是一个常见但令人沮丧的问题,特别是在使用复杂工具如TokenIM 2.0时。了解问题的根源,实施有效的解决方案,并不断开发流程,能够大幅提高开发效率。希望本文能够为开发者提供实用的指导和帮助,使他们在使用TokenIM 2.0的过程中更加顺利。

          分享 :
          author

          tpwallet

          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                    思考一个和  标题: tokeni
                    2024-11-11
                    思考一个和 标题: tokeni

                    ### tokenim 2.0 旷工费详细解读与最新动态 随着区块链技术的不断发展,数字货币的应用场景越来越广泛,各种与之相关...

                    Tokenim测评攻略:如何在区
                    2024-11-07
                    Tokenim测评攻略:如何在区

                    在当今快速发展的区块链世界中,Tokenim作为一个新兴的测评平台,正在吸引大量投资者和项目开发者的注意。与传统...

                    如何创建Tokenim 2.0账户:详
                    2024-12-21
                    如何创建Tokenim 2.0账户:详

                    在数字货币及区块链技术迅速发展的今天,选择一个安全、便捷的平台进行交易显得尤为重要。Tokenim 2.0作为一个新兴...

                    Tokenim2.0不能存储BTC的原因
                    2024-11-23
                    Tokenim2.0不能存储BTC的原因

                    近年来,随着区块链技术的蓬勃发展,数字货币的使用逐渐走入大众视野。Tokenim2.0作为一款相对新型的数字货币钱包...